Pickup Sellable Returns and Complete a Return Delivery
Use delivery documents to pick up sellable returns from the customer during a tour visit.

Make sure that the tour and the visit are in progress, and the start-of-the-day activities are completed.
- On the Delivery Cockpit, tap a document of type sellable return from the Delivery Documents card.
- On the Items tab, review the list of products with return quantities that you must pickup as part of this delivery.
-
Tap a product.
See the details section for product details such as product number, product type (standard, free goods, or more), and available inventory on the truck in sales unit. You can view the return quantities for the product in multiple units of measure.
-
Tap Notes to review specific information on return or canceled
products in this delivery.
The delivery notes are integrated from an external system and you can’t edit the delivery notes.
- Tap Header to review the document information.
-
To view the draft invoice, tap Preview.
You can preview the invoice. The app adds a watermark to the generated PDF that shows the invoice as a draft document.
- Tap Release and then tap Sign Now to add the signatures.
- Tap Confirm and then tap Release.
The delivery document status changes to Released. The invoice number is generated and added to the invoice. You can print or share the invoice. Post sync, corresponding product and inventories are adjusted in Salesforce ( Consumer Goods Cloud desktop app). Salesforce creates corresponding addition transactions for the products and updates the inventory balances. See Inventory Tracking for Delivery Documents. The final invoice is stored as a PDF attachment to the order on the Consumer Goods Cloud desktop app.
